收录了 在浏览器 频道下的 50 篇内容
Google重新启动了try.dartlang.org在线实验室,用户不需要下载并安装Dart SDK就能够尝试Dart 。和前一版不同的是,新版本会在浏览器中将Dart代码编译成JavaScript,这意味着它可以离线使用。此外,它还支持dart:html——一个用于HTML DOM操作的Dart库。
在最近的TensorFlow Dev Summit 2018大会上,Google宣布发布Tensorflow.js,这是用Javascript实现的开源深度学习框架Tensorflow。Tensorflow.js可以实现在浏览器中直接训练模型,通过使用WebGL JavaScript API获得更快的计算速度。
归功于Ooui软件库的推出,.NET开发人员现在新添了一种运用他们开发技能的方法,使.NET应用直接以WebAssembly方式在浏览器中执行。Ooui为C#和F#开发人员提供了一种交付工作的新方式。
有了该组件,就可以在浏览器中使用gRPC,Web应用程序可以不通过HTTP代理服务器直接与gRPC服务通信。
Turner提供了wasm-terminal作为使用Wasmer-JS构建终端应用的样例,Wasmer-JS允许抓取和运行WASI模块。
GitHub又多了一项新功能:在用浏览器浏览Git库时,可以在浏览器中直接编辑文件并提交。Google Code在几个月前也推出了类似的功能。
WebAssembly实践
TiDB 可以直接运行在浏览器本地,打开浏览器,你可以直接创建数据库,对数据进行增删改查。
本文介绍如何使用像GDB和LLDB这样的标准调试器在浏览器之外调试WebAssembly二进制文件。
Teachable Machine是一个浏览器应用,用户可以使用它训练自己的网络摄像头识别物体或语句。在应用的演示中,用户使用网络摄像头识别三种不同类别的物体或语句。根据摄像头的输入,网站显示了不同的图片、播放预先录制的声音或播放语音。
AI时代即将翻开新的篇章。
每个使用JavaScript进行进阶编程的人,可能都会遇到过异步编程的问题。然而,在JavaScript的世界里,围绕着如何恰当地使用异步编程的争论从未停止。随着ECMAScript6中出现了原生的支持特性,未来的浏览器API也将在适当的地方开始使用它。
Wasm代表了云原生技术的新时代。
本文介绍使用JavaScript实现虚拟现实和增强现实的状态,以及开发人员如何通过使用AR/VR JavaScript库A-Frame加入这个领域。
Bogomil Shopov和Robert Nyman发布了Usersnap Console Recorder,该控制台会记录JavaScript错误的相关信息,结合截图的功能,使用户可以在浏览器中直接可视化地报告缺陷。有的人对它表示了认可,也有的人却认为Google Analytics与之类似,还有些人担心隐私问题,Usersnap对此给出了解释。
现在连移动设备都具备了并行处理能力,但JavaScript仍然是串行的。Intel实验室正在着力创建JavaScript的一项扩展,该扩展会利用多核系统优势,并已发布了Firefox插件。InfoQ对来自Intel实验室的Stephan Herhut进行了关于这项工作的独家采访。
云计算拥有现代网络应用最重要的基础——资源,以后应用的开发毫无疑问将围绕着云来进行。WebIDE是这股潮流中的一朵浪花,我相信,它和其它工具一起,将彻底改变我们的开发习惯。
来自德国的软件工程师Robin Wieruch将带我们一起体验如何使用deeplearn.js在浏览器上训练神经网络。
微软已经创建了一个JavaScript库,让开发者能够从浏览器中使用OData。
最近我分配到了一个非常有趣的任务:在前端显示1GB文件和200万行数据,并实现过滤,在这篇文章中,我将分享我是如何完成这个任务的。